Tanzania urges serious preparation for 2008 Olympics |

The Tanzania Olympic Committee (TOC) has urged the country's athletes to start preparing seriously for the 2008 Olympic Games or face the possibility of being left out.
TOC secretary-general Filbert Bayi told local media that only two sporting disciplines in the country had so far shown interest in Olympic preparation.
These two national associations are the Athletics Tanzania and the Boxing Federation of Tanzania.
"It is only the athletics and boxing governing bodies that are making serious preparations to qualify for the games," said Filbert Bayi.
Participation in the 2008 Olympic Games to be held in Beijing of China requires either qualification through international competitions or judgment through the worldwide rankings by various sporting federations.
Tanzania competed in only the track and field discipline at the 2004 Olympic Games held in Athens of Greece.
